Tips for green implementation
To transform an event into an event green and sustainable event, è necessary a commitment to moreù fronts:
- Digital documentation: complete replacement of brochures and programs with QR code or dedicated apps.
- Waste reduction: elimination of disposable plastic and catering adoption at zero kilometer.
- Certifications: ISO certification research and adhere to carbon footprint measurement protocols.

5. Deepening: measuring success with digitization
One of the major challenges of traditional events è The digitization of events 2026 changes the rules of the game. The use of ia for networking events and data analysis generated by digital events badges provide incomparable performance metrics.
You can monitor in real time:
- Engagement rate: how many participants actively interacted with digital tools.
- Networking quality: number and qualityà of the meetings suggested by theia and realized.
- Content consumption: which digital documents have been downloaded or consulted more.
This data allows an optimization of events with constant ia, not only for subsequent editions, but also during the event itself, allowing dynamic adjustments of the agenda or resources.
